Output 86e32d0082cf150b9a4d31a077cba9aca7b39817dc221d9d1dbcce12a0b60834:1

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f9b8766e2f83bc5049433b5b6dacceca6d OP_EQUAL
address
3BMEX6hATPLirFe5RnVeNbKi2Pz5exm72A
transaction
86e32d0082cf150b9a4d31a077cba9aca7b39817dc221d9d1dbcce12a0b60834
spent
true